This specimen was lot 22223 in Ponterio sale 169 (Baltimore, November 2012), where it sold for $135. The catalog description[1] noted, "HONDURAS. Peso, 1885. Toned. ABOUT UNCIRCULATED." This type was issued in Honduras 1883-1903 and 1914 and usually comes poorly struck. It is much commoner than the earlier KM 51, issued 1881-83. Varieties, overdates, etc., abound. The peso was dropped in favor of the lempira in 1931.

Recorded mintage: unknown.

Specification: 25 g, 0.900 fine silver, .723 troy oz ASW.

Catalog reference: KM-52; El-22.
